Dam Safety in Stevens County, Minnesota

Stevens County has 6 dams tracked in the National Inventory of Dams. Another 1 carry a significant hazard classification.

The average dam in Stevens County is 46 years old. The most common purpose is flood risk reduction. The tallest dam is Horton 2 at 21 ft.

Data note: Hazard potential describes the consequences if a dam failed; it does not predict the likelihood of failure. Inspection, condition, and emergency-plan fields can be incomplete or delayed. Check state dam-safety officials and local emergency managers for official guidance.
